I understand from your post that whenever you try and use the iTunes Store or App Store on your iPad, you get a notification that the Apple ID has not been used before with the store. To start troubleshooting this issue I suggest that you sign out of the iTunes Store and App Store in your Settings, restart your iPad, and then sign back in to the iTunes Store and App Store.
iTunes, iBooks, and App Store
- Tap Settings > iTunes & App Store.
- Tap your Apple ID. If you see the option to Sign In, you can change your Apple ID now.
- Tap Sign Out.
- Go to Settings > iTunes & App Store.
- Enter your Apple ID and password, then tap Sign In.
Sign in with a different Apple ID on your iPhone, iPad, or iPod touch - Apple Support
How to restart
- Press and hold the Sleep/Wake button until the red slider appears.
- Drag the slider to turn your device completely off.
- After the device turns off, press and hold the Sleep/Wake button again until you see the Apple logo.

Hi Torbotoj. When you first use an Apple ID, you have to have a payment type. Login to appleid.apple.com and enter your payment info.
